What to do if i have duchenne muscular dystrophy and have had constipation since 9 days but with soft liquid stools passing?

Unfortunately......: You probably need to be disempacted. After nine days you probably have a bowel impaction and some of the liquid is able to get past the main blockage. Use of a stool softener and good hydration can sometimes prevent this. Use of a strong enema or laxatives should only be done under medical supervision in this situation.
